编辑:张洪阳 E-mail: zhanghy@ 宝信软件与标准化专栏 Baosight and Standardigation 地址:上海市浦东张江高科技园区郭守敬路 515 号 电话:021—50801155 邮编:201203 GB/T -2013 指标体系度量分析方法研究 Study on Performance Measurement Analysis Method Base on Standard GB/T -2013"Indicator System" 上海宝信软件股份有限公司毛瑞 摘要对 GB/T -2013《系统与软件效率第 1 部分:指标体系》选取的周转时间、事物吞吐容量、 CPU 利用率、内存利用率等指标在软件性能测试时的度量和使用进行了说明,并介绍了该指标的手动和自动监测方法,以及监测数据分析时需要关注的问题。 关键词系统与软件效率度量标准指标性能监测 Abstract: This article illustrates the four indicators of revolve time, information delivery capacity, CPU utilization and internal memory utilization chosen from GB/T -2013 "Ef ficiency of system and software: Part 1: Indicator system", and introduces the manual and automatic monitoring method of the four indicators, and the main problem in monitoring data analysis. Keywords: system and software ef fi ciency; measurement standard; indicator; performance monitoring 1 研究背景 软件的性能测试是为了验证系统是否能达到客户提出的性能要求、发现系统中存在的性能瓶颈, 达到优化系统的目的。软件的性能对大型的工业监控软件至关重要。在 GB/T -2013《系统与软件效率第 1 部分:指标体系》中,专门为软件的性能明确定义了一系列的指标体系,主要包括:时间特性、容量、资源利用率三大类的特性及其下面的若干子特性。因此,实时监控并记录软件的性能数据, 并以此度量软件的性能是非常重要的。 标准要求 根据 GB/T -2013《系统与软件效率第 1 部分:指标体系》中提到的:软件的效率是软件的一种非功能特性,它关注的不是软件是否能够完成特定的功能,而是在完成该功能时展示出来的及时性、处理能力和使用资源的适合性。软件的性能主要体现在时间和空间的资源占据和使用情况,软件